Tip 1: Determine your budget
The first step to choosing a bike alarm product is to determine your budget. Bike alarms come in different prices, and you can find a wide range of products from inexpensive to high-end products. Before you start your search, determine how much you're willing to spend on the bike alarm. This will help narrow down your options and prevent you from overspending.Tip 2: Consider the type of alarm
Bike alarms come in different types, including sound alarms, movement alarms, and GPS alarms. Sound alarms produce loud sounds when a thief tries to tamper with your motorcycle. Movement alarms detect any motion on your bike and produce an alarm. GPS alarms send a notification to your phone when your bike moves away from your location.
